Ever wondered what makes your car tick and purr so smoothly? It's time to unveil the unsung heroes – the sensors – that work tirelessly behind the scenes to ensure your ride is as smooth as butter. 1. Engine Oil Level Sensor: Meet the guardian of your engine's health! This sensor gives you a heads up when your engine needs a little extra love by measuring the oil level. 2. Engine Oil Pressure Sensor: Similar to its oil level buddy, this one keeps an eye on the oil pressure. Red light? Time to give your engine some attention. 3. Coolant Temperature Sensor: Say hello to the temperature wizard! This sensor keeps tabs on your engine's temperature, preventing any meltdowns. 4. Mass Airflow Sensor (MAF): Meet the air maestro! This sensor calculates how much air your engine needs for a performance encore. 5. Intake Air Temperature Sensor (IAT): The temperature whisperer! It tells the engine control module the air temperature for the perfect performance tune-up. 6. Oxygen Sensors (O2): These are the detectives of the exhaust world! They make sure your emissions are on point, triggering a check engine light if something's fishy. 7. Knock Sensors: The engine bodyguards! They listen for any knocks and ensure your engine stays in the groove. 8. Crankshaft/Camshaft Position Sensors: The timing maestros! They dance with the crankshaft and camshaft, making sure your engine's rhythm is spot on. 9. Throttle Position Sensor: The electronic liaison! It measures how open your throttle is, preventing any fuel-related drama. 10. Manifold Absolute Pressure Sensor (MAP): The pressure guru! It measures air pressure, ensuring your engine gets the right mix for a stellar performance. 11. Fuel Pressure Sensor: The fuel flow monitor! It keeps tabs on fuel pressure, ensuring your engine's fuel mixture is just right. 12. Coolant Level Sensor: The coolant superhero! It warns you if your engine is feeling a bit thirsty for coolant. 13. Nox Sensor: The emissions watchdog! Found in select models, it keeps an eye on Nox levels in the exhaust. 14. Exhaust Temperature Sensor: The temperature maestro for diesel engines! It ensures your particle filter stays in top form. 15. Boost Pressure Sensor: The turbocharger companion! It measures boost pressure, giving your turbocharged car the extra oomph. How many sensors are in a car engine? Your car's orchestra consists of 15-30 sensors, creating a symphony of reliability. So, next time you hit the road, know that these sensors are your car's friendly sidekicks, preventing any road trip blues.
